We stayed in a 2 bedroom suite; however the rooms were not connected! Good to know if traveling with small children that you will not be in the same room. Our doors were next to each other but no direct access. The room with the double bed was very small and only had 1 window, very poor lighting and poor air circulation. The room with 2 queen beds was nice and spacious. I found it strange that 1 room had the fridge and the other had the microwave. Nice lobby area with dining and a bar. The pool was small and crowded so we did not swim. Unfortunately we had to change hotels for a personal matter and management was kind and did not charge us for the additional 3 nights we had booked.

Location was fantastic. Right beside the largest urban bat colony in the world and across the street from the Yeti flagship store, this is an excellent spot. Parking is a pain, with an elevated garage and inconvenient hike to the hotel unless you choose the valet option. Staff was awesome, great flexibility and communication. Room has glorious view and was okay by Embassy Suite standards. Minor issues were addressed by staff immediately.

Nice room with a beautiful view of the Congress Bridge and the State Capitol in the distance. Included breakfasts in the atrium were great! The custom omelets were done to perfection by Ronnie. The rest of the fare (bacon, sausage, juices, coffee, fruit, muffins, bread, etc.) was fresh and tasty. There was plenty of seating for a fairly robust morning crowdstaff bussed tables quickly as people finished.
The free happy hour was also a plus, but the snacks and dinner menu left me unimpressed.
We find Embassy Suites to be a good balance of price and quality and seek them out during our travels.
